‘It's not fair': Jasprit Bumrah speaks about not becoming Test captain for Team India

It was Jasprit Bumrah's decision to skip the leadership roles of Team India. The ace fast bowler told the BCCI not to consider him for the Test captaincy as his back problems needed careful management, informed Bumrah himself. With Rohit Sharma stepping down from Test cricket, the BCCI chose Shubman Gill to lead the team in the five-match series against England starting on June 20 in Leeds. Chief selector Ajit Agarkar explained that giving Bumrah the captain's role would add too much pressure. Bumrah, 31, said he had spoken to doctors and his surgeon. Then, he decided it was smarter to focus on managing his fitness. Jassi captained two Test matches in Australia in 2024 when Rohit was unavailable. But, then, he suffered a serious back injury in the final Test. That injury kept him out of action for three months. Bumrah, who won the ICC Men's Cricketer of the Year in 2024, has had several back issues and even had surgery in 2023. He believes a Test captain must be fully fit. While speaking on Sky Sports, Dinesh Karthik told Bumrah that many people, including him, were confused why the BCCI had not chosen Jasprit Bumrah as the Test captain. 'There is no controversy. There is no 'headlining' statement that I was sacked or I was not looked after,' Bumrah said with a smile. Bumrah said he had spoken to the BCCI before Rohit Sharma and Virat Kohli's retirement from Test cricket. "I came to the conclusion that I have to be a little smarter. So, I called the BCCI and said 'I don't want to be looked at in a leadership role' because I won't be able to play all Test matches," Bumrah replied. 'It's not fair to the team if in a five-test series, three matches somebody else is leading and two matches somebody else is leading. I always wanted to put the team first," he added. Babar Azam contract at Sydney Sixers revealed: Pakistan cricket star to earn shocking amount for BBL 15

Former Pakistan cricket team captain Babar Azam has secured one of the highest salaries in Big Bash League (BBL) history after signing with the Sydney Sixers ahead of the upcoming season. Azam's contract is set to exceed the Platinum category base price, marking a significant achievement for the 30-year-old batter. Sources close to the deal confirm that Azam's salary will be nearly PKR 10 crore, making him one of the highest-paid players in the competition. The Platinum category for BBL overseas players has a base price of around PKR 7.75 crore. This will be Babar Azam's first appearance in the Big Bash League, and the Sixers are excited to have him on board for the 2025 season. Azam, who has accumulated over 10,000 international runs in all formats, brings a wealth of experience to the team. His signing represents a major boost to the Sixers' championship aspirations. The Sixers were allowed to pre-sign one overseas player before the official BBL 15 draft on June 19. The team selected Azam from the Platinum category, offering him a lucrative contract ahead of the draft, which positions him among the elite players of the competition. Babar Azam's career has been defined by consistency and success. He captained Pakistan's national team from 2019 to 2024 and led them to the semi-finals of the 2021 ICC T20 World Cup and the final of the 2022 edition. Renowned for his calmness under pressure, Azam is considered one of the finest T20 and ODI batsmen in the world. He has been ranked among the top players in both formats for several years and has been awarded ICC Men's Cricketer of the Year in 2022, in addition to being named ICC ODI Cricketer of the Year in 2021 and 2022. With more than 11,000 T20 runs, Babar Azam is no stranger to global leagues, having played in the Pakistan Super League, the Caribbean Premier League, and various English domestic competitions. Sydney Sixers Squad for BBL 15 (so far): Sean Abbott, Babar Azam, Joel Davies, Ben Dwarshuis, Jack Edwards, Moises Henriques, Todd Murphy, Mitch Perry, Josh Philippe, Jordan Silk, Steve Smith. Babar Azam Joins Sydney Sixers Ahead Of Big Bash League Draft

Sydney Sixers have signed former Pakistan captain Babar Azam for the upcoming Big Bash League (BBL) 15 season, marking one of the biggest acquisitions in the league's history. Widely regarded as one of the finest batters of the modern era, Babar is set to bring his signature elegance, consistency, and match-winning prowess to the Sydney Sixers this summer. With over 10,000 international runs across all formats, the stylish right-hander has cemented his place as one of the most prolific and reliable players in world cricket. Under BBL 15 rules, each club is permitted to pre-sign one international player ahead of the Draft, which is scheduled for June 19. A key figure in Pakistan's national team for the past decade, Babar captained his country in all three formats from 2019 to 2024, leading Pakistan to the semi-final of the 2021 ICC World Cup and the final in 2022. Renowned for his calm demeanour and consistency at the crease, Babar has remained a fixture among the world's top-ranked batters in both ODI and T20I formats. He was named ICC ODI Cricketer of the Year in both 2021 and 2022, and crowned ICC Men's Cricketer of the Year in 2022. A record-breaker in his own right, Azam is the fastest player to reach 5,000 ODI runs, achieving the feat in just 97 innings. With extensive franchise experience in the Pakistan Super League, Caribbean Premier League, and English domestic cricket, Azam brings a wealth of T20 knowledge and over 11,000 runs in the format to date. In a major boost for the Big Bash League, the 30-year-old star will make his long-awaited BBL debut with the Sixers and is expected to be available for the entire tournament, including the finals. Sanjay Manjrekar Rubbishes BCCI's Logic For Not Making Jasprit Bumrah Captain: "Virat Kohli, Rohit Sharma..."

Shubman Gill being appointed as India's Test captain meant that pacer Jasprit Bumrah missed out. Bumrah - the No. 1 ranked Test bowler in the world as per the ICC rankings - was not considered due to his injury-prone nature and concerns over fitness and workload. Chief selector Ajit Agarkar confirmed that Bumrah is likely to play no more than three Tests in the upcoming five-match series against England in June. However, despite these reasons, former India cricketer and renowned expert Sanjay Manjrekar expressed his disappointment at Bumrah not being considered for captaincy. "What I found strange about the selection was the captain's choice. I just failed to understand why Bumrah was not even considered," Manjrekar said, speaking on ESPNcricinfo. Manjrekar stated that Bumrah not being available for all Tests being cited as the reason to not make him captain did not apply to previous captains like Virat Kohli or Rohit Sharma. "The reason for that was his likelihood of not playing the entire series. We've had Rohit Sharma, who recently captained India and played only three of the five test matches. We had Virat Kohli in the past opting out of test matches and not playing the full series. But still, the captain," Manjrekar stated. While announcing an 18-member squad for the England tour here on Saturday, India's chairman of selectors Ajit Agarkar said Bumrah does not have the clearance from the medical staff and physios to feature in all five Tests of the series starting in Leeds on June 20. "I don't think he's available for all five Tests going by what the physios and the doctors have told us," Agarkar said when asked if Bumrah was available for the entire series. India's over-reliance on Bumrah during their last tour of Australia, where he took 32 wickets in a little under five Tests, forced the ace pacer to limp out of the fifth and final match in Sydney and spend another three months recovering from a back-related trouble. Bumrah had won the Sir Garfield Sobers Trophy for ICC Men's Cricketer of the Year as well as the Men's Test Cricketer of the Year in 2024 for his exemplary performances across formats. With 11 wickets, Bumrah played a vital role in India's title-winning run in the T20 World Cup in the Americas in 2024, and he finished with a rich haul of 71 wickets in only 13 Tests last year. But towards the end of a successful run, Bumrah was forced to push his limits as a bowler while being the stand-in captain in Australia.
